Transaction 51fcad107defb2f6017ec4378008ef045cc191bd839c7592f4081c4413730250

1 Input
1 Outputs
  • 51fcad107defb2f6017ec4378008ef045cc191bd839c7592f4081c4413730250:0
  • value  79041
    address  3AAZD2ZpyPM2ZMbmcgYHyj5gJAVhHVm1pb